Frequently Asked Questions about Glenbrook
What type of rentals are currently available in Glenbrook?
There are currently 101 Apartments for Rent in Glenbrook, OK with pricing that ranges from $725 to $5,670. There are also 82 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Glenbrook ranging from $895 to $9,999.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Glenbrook?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Glenbrook ranges from $895 to $9,999 with an average monthly rent of $1,694.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Glenbrook?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Glenbrook range from $1,299 to $3,531,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$995 to $9,999.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,295 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$5,670.
